Mcdc test case generator
WebAmong them, test case generation for MCDC for Boolean expressions, which, given a Boolean expression, to nd its MCDC test suite, is a basic function for such testing techniques with MCDC, and thus has been an important subject. Jones and Harrold developed algo-rithms for MCDC test reduction [13]. Arcaini etal. Web31 mei 2024 · We present a new method for automated test case generation based on symbolic execution and a custom process of interpolation. The method first identifies program execution paths in order to define a corresponding set of test inputs. It then annotates the program with assertions so as to identify feasible and infeasible cases, the …
Mcdc test case generator
Did you know?
Web16 apr. 2011 · MCDC test case generation tool. Saturday, April 16, 2011 Automatic MCDC Test Case Generation Tool Modified Condition/Decision Coverage (MC/DC) is a code coverage approach, necessary as per DO-178C guidelines to ensure that Level A (Catastrophic) software is tested adequately.
WebThe condition/decision criterion does not guarantee the coverage of all conditions in the module because in many test cases, some conditions of a decision are masked by the other conditions. Using the modified condition/decision criterion, each condition must be shown to be able to act on the decision outcome by itself, everything else being held fixed. Web1 nov. 2024 · The test consists of two test case generation strategies, namely a unique constraint true point (UCTP) strategy and a near constraint false point (NCFP) strategy.
WebMC/DC is used in avionics software development guidance DO-178B and DO-178C to ensure adequate testing of the most critical (Level A) software, which is defined as that … Web29 mei 2024 · 1. Boundary Value Test Cases are –. for x, y, z : min value = 100 close to min = 101 nominal = 300 close to max = 499 max = 500. 2. Robust Test Cases –. Here, we go outside the legitimate boundary, it is an extension of boundary value analysis. for x, y, z : min value : 100 close to min : 101 nominal : 300 close to max : 499 max : 500 ...
Web12 aug. 2024 · The topics covered in this tutorial are - ISTQB advance certification, ISTQB Technical Test Analyst, Modified Condition/Decision Coverage (MC/DC) Testing, Official …
Web16 mrt. 2024 · If code coverage is an issue for you, make sure you’re measuring it right, and measuring all of it from all the tests you run. Leverage automatic JUnit code coverage test case generation to quickly build and expand your tests to get meaningful, maintainable complete code coverage. Unit test coverage is a great way to make sure you’re ... incluso swedenWebThe tool, MC/DC-Automatic Tool Generator automatically generates test data to satisfy Modified Condition Decision Coverage (MCDC) from input code/model. This tool reduces the effort required to generate MCDC test data significantly. In order to reduce the time required by model checkers, abstraction and optimization methodologies have been implemented … inclusol educonnectWeb16 apr. 2011 · MCDC test case generation tool. Saturday, April 16, 2011 Automatic MCDC Test Case Generation Tool Modified Condition/Decision Coverage (MC/DC) is a code … incluso translationWebM.Tech Thesis: Automatic Generation of Test Cases for High MCDC (Modified Condition / Decision Coverage) Coverage · I developed a software which essentially does following: GIven a C program P and a set of test cases for P, my software automatically generates extra set of test cases using MCDC coverage. This provides high coverage for the … incluso vs inclusiveWebUSA CITIZEN [email protected] (408) 883 - 1924 Software Engineer / Test Engineer : Designed, implemented, integrated and tested embedded, object oriented software. >Project Management: Plan ... incluso translateWeb28 sep. 2015 · MC/DC Test Case Generation Approaches for Decisions. Pages 74–80. PreviousChapterNextChapter. ABSTRACT. Modified Condition/Decision Coverage … inclussasWeb23 apr. 2024 · In the process, the test case along with the input variable is transferred to the target platform and the function is run. The output value is captured by Tessy and matched with the expected value.The result is evaluated on the tool using color coding.Green- Expected result was receivedRed- Output did not match expected resultYellow- Test … inclussive family strenghening